How much do sr biztalk develop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 5, 2026, the average hourly pay for sr biztalk developer in the United States is $61.70,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$46.88 and $76.92 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Sr BizTalk Developer?

A Sr BizTalk Developer is an experienced software professional who specializes in designing, developing, and maintaining integration solutions using Microsoft BizTalk Server. They are responsible for creating workflows, managing data transformations, and ensuring seamless communication between different business systems. Senior BizTalk Developers also provide technical leadership, troubleshoot complex integration issues, and optimize system performance to support organizational goals. Their expertise is crucial for companies that rely on automated data interchange and complex business process integrations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Sr BizTalk Developer?

To thrive as a Sr BizTalk Developer, you need strong expertise in BizTalk Server, XML, XSLT, .NET programming, and a background in software development or computer science. Familiarity with related tools such as Microsoft SQL Server, Visual Studio, and knowledge of enterprise integration patterns and cloud services (like Azure) is typically required, along with relevant Microsoft certifications. Strong problem-solving, communication, and project management skills help in collaborating with stakeholders and delivering complex integration solutions. These abilities are essential to efficiently design, implement, and troubleshoot robust business process integrations in diverse enterprise environments.

What are some common challenges Sr BizTalk Developers face when integrating legacy systems with modern applications?

Sr BizTalk Developers often encounter challenges when integrating legacy systems, such as dealing with outdated protocols, limited documentation, and compatibility issues. Addressing these requires a deep understanding of both BizTalk Server and the legacy system's architecture, as well as str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ills. Successful developers proactively collaborate with cross-functional teams, including infrastructure and application owners, to ensure seamless data flow and minimize disruptions during migration or integration projects.

What is the difference between Sr Biztalk Developer vs Biztalk Developer?

AspectSr Biztalk DeveloperBiztalk Developer
Required CredentialsBachelor's in CS or related, 5+ years experience, certifications like Microsoft BizTalk ServerBachelor's in CS or related, 2-4 years experience, certifications preferred
Work EnvironmentSenior-level projects, leadership roles, complex integrationsDevelopment and support of BizTalk solutions, team collaboration
Employer & Industry UsageIT consulting firms, large enterprises, government agenciesSmall to medium businesses, IT departments, consulting firms

The main difference between a Sr Biztalk Developer and a Biztalk Developer lies in experience, project complexity, and responsibilities. The senior role involves leading complex integrations and mentoring, while the Biztalk Developer focuses on development and support tasks. Both roles require similar certifications and industry experience, but the senior position demands more expertise and leadership.
